In-person events connected 40% of previously unacquainted pairs, while virtual conferences managed only 22%.
Virtual events, by their nature, eliminate these incidental encounters.
This structural difference reveals an uncomfortable truth about our industry’s pandemic response: while we successfully digitised formal content, we inadvertently eliminated much of the informal interaction that drives long-term business relationships.
If virtual events are severing these early connections, we’re creating a delayed but devastating impact on deal flow.
